The MC74ACT14DG is a high-performance, hex inverter with Schmitt-trigger inputs from ON Semiconductor, designed to offer robust signal conditioning in a variety of digital applications. This integrated circuit is part of ON Semiconductor's AC/ACT series, which is renowned for its high-speed operation and compatibility with TTL (Transistor-Transistor Logic) levels.
Each inverter in the MC74ACT14DG features a Schmitt-trigger input that provides a hysteresis effect, which is particularly beneficial in environments with high noise levels. This hysteresis helps to enhance noise immunity and transform slowly changing input signals into sharply defined jitter-free output signals, making the device ideal for squaring up slow input rise and fall times.
The device is fabricated with silicon gate CMOS technology, which ensures low power consumption while maintaining high-speed operation. The MC74ACT14DG operates over a wide voltage range of 4.5V to 5.5V, and it can source or sink 24mA at output voltages of 4.6V, making it highly flexible for interfacing with various logic levels and driving capacitive loads.
Key Features
- Hex inverter configuration with six independent inverter gates.
- Schmitt-trigger action at all inputs, which makes the circuit tolerant to slower input rise and fall times.
- Operating voltage range from 4.5V to 5.5V, compatible with TTL levels.
- Output drive capability of 24mA, suitable for driving multiple loads.
- ICCH and ICCL are both 4 µA maximum at TA = 25°C, contributing to low power consumption.
- Pb-Free, Halogen-Free/BFR-Free and are RoHS compliant for environmental sustainability.
The MC74ACT14DG comes in a SOIC-14 package, which is a small-outline package that is easy to handle and suitable for automated assembly processes.
